煤炭开采对矿区农田生态系统生态服务功能影响评价
Study On the Influence of Coal Mining On the Ecosystem Service Function of Cropland Ecosystem
为揭示煤炭开采对矿区农田生态系统服务功能的影响机理,综合应用直接费用法、影子工程法、替代费用法等,对徐州矿区正常、老稳沉、新稳沉、未稳沉、复垦<3a、复垦3 ~ 6a、复垦6 ~ 10a和复垦>10a等8种不同类型农田生态系统服务价值进行了定量估算。结果表明:煤炭开采对农田生态系统服务价值变化的扰动在时间序列上呈"U"型分布;不同类型农田生态系统服务功能结构基本一致,大气调节、社会保障和初级产品提供贡献了农田生态系统服务价值的90%;沉陷盆地的农田生态系统服务价值具有明显的空间分布规律性;经过复垦的农田生态系统服务价值随着复垦年限增加而提高。
o reveal influence mechanism of the ecological service function of cropland ecosystem caused by coal mining, we quantitatively estimate 8 different cropland ecosystem in Xuzhou mine, combining market value, shadow price and replacement valuation, which including normal, old stable subsidence, new stable subsidence, unstable subsidence, before 3 year-reclamation, 3 ~ 6 year-reclamation, 6 ~ 10 year-reclamation, after 10 year- reclamation. The results indicate that the cropland ecosystem services change over time and present the model U curve, disturbed by coal mining. Different types of cropland ecosystem have the same ecosystem service function structure, and gas regulation, social security and primary production providing account for more than 90% of cropland ecosystem service value. The cropland ecosystem in different parts of the subsidence through showed obvious space variation law. And, as reclamation years increasing, the ecosystem service functions of cropland which have reclaimed increased significantly.
